One of the most popular programs for english language learners is the English as a Second Language (ESL) program. ESL programs are designed to immerse students in the English language through interactive lessons, group activities, and real-world scenarios. These programs focus on improving listening, speaking, reading, and writing skills, and often include cultural components to help ELLs better understand the nuances of the English language. ESL programs can be found at various institutions, including schools, universities, community centers, and online platforms, making them accessible to a wide range of learners.
Another effective program for English language learners is the Dual Language Immersion (DLI) program. DLI programs are designed to help ELLs become proficient in both their native language and English through immersive instruction in both languages. By learning academic subjects in both languages, ELLs are able to strengthen their language skills while also gaining a deeper understanding of the content being taught. DLI programs are especially beneficial for ELLs who want to maintain and develop their native language skills while also improving their English proficiency.
For ELLs who prefer a more self-paced approach to language learning, online English language programs are a great option. These programs offer a wide range of resources, including interactive lessons, grammar exercises, vocabulary drills, and language practice activities. Online English language programs can be accessed from anywhere with an internet connection, making them a convenient option for busy learners. Many online programs also offer personalized feedback and progress tracking tools to help ELLs monitor their language development and set goals for improvement.
In addition to formal programs, there are also a variety of resources available to English language learners to supplement their language learning journey. English language textbooks, workbooks, dictionaries, and language learning apps can all be useful tools for ELLs looking to improve their language skills. In addition, joining language clubs, attending language exchange events, and watching English language movies and TV shows can provide valuable opportunities for ELLs to practice their language skills in a real-world setting.
